The China Tissue Imaging Market faces several constraints that can impact its growth trajectory. Regulatory challenges pose significant hurdles, as the complex approval processes can delay the introduction of new imaging technologies into the market. Additionally, the lack of standardized protocols for tissue imaging can lead to inconsistent results, hindering broader adoption. Accessibility issues, particularly in rural areas where advanced imaging systems may not be readily available, further complicate efforts to enhance tissue diagnostics. Addressing these restraints will be crucial for unlocking the full potential of this market.
The trend towards digital pathology is reshaping the landscape of tissue imaging in China. This approach enables more efficient data management and analysis, fostering faster decision-making in clinical environments. Additionally, the incorporation of AI and machine learning technologies is revolutionizing the interpretation of tissue images, thus improving diagnostic accuracy. Moreover, innovations such as multiplex immunohistochemistry are advancing the capabilities of researchers and clinicians, allowing for the simultaneous visualization of multiple markers within tissue samples.

The Chinese government has been actively promoting the tissue imaging sector through various policies and initiatives. One significant effort includes the establishment of a standardized evaluation system for medical imaging equipment, which aims to streamline regulatory processes and enhance market access. Additionally, substantial public funding is being directed towards research and development in medical imaging technologies. This proactive approach is designed to foster innovation while also improving healthcare service quality across the nation, especially in underrepresented rural areas.
